FG-PW-60/40/4F/02 Modular Supply Cart Workstation

 

Core Advantages:
Lightweight anodized aluminum frame with seamless closed-loop design ensures structural rigidity and hygiene compliance. ISO 600×400mm modular baskets with tilt-out assist provide efficient item access and configuration flexibility. Dual carts can operate independently or dock into the stainless-steel tabletop workstation. Medical-grade silent casters ensure stable, quiet, and maneuverable performance in clinical environments.

 

Product Performance:
• Integrated 304 stainless steel tabletop with internal support tubes
• High-strength anodized aluminum frame with smooth, non-porous surface
• ABS injection-molded connectors with snap-fit modular joints
• ISO 600×400mm standard ventilated basket system
• Basket height: 100mm
• Adjustable dividers for dynamic compartment configuration
• Dual label frames: 58×90mm (external), 42×65mm (internal)
• 2° tilt-out drawers with roller-assist glide system
• Stainless steel safety railings on three sides of each cart top
• φ100mm medical-grade silent casters with:
 – Dual brake system
 – Dual directional control
 – 360° swivel and straight-line self-correction
• Nested design: small and large carts can be stored under workstation
• Fully customizable in size, configuration, and basket arrangement

 

Dimensions:
• Workstation: 2185×668×1040mm
• Large cart: 984×628×900mm
• Small cart: 710×456×900mm
• Basket: ISO 600×400mm × H100mm
• Label frames: 58×90mm (external), 42×65mm (internal)

 

Application Scenarios:
Ideal for hospital operating rooms, dispensing areas, and mobile storage points. Enables streamlined supply access during high-turnover procedures and modular transport between zones. Flexible docking design adapts to dynamic clinical workflows while maintaining infection control and ergonomic use.
